About this house rental

Located in San Anselmo, this attractive house for $616 per night is a great choice for your next break. Our home is atop a hillside in a residential neighborhood overlooking “Sleepy Hollow” in San Anselmo, Ca. It offers panoramic views from three levels , featuring the San Francisco skyline, Berkeley, Oakland, Richmond Bridge, and San Pablo Bay (please see the view video). Our grandchildren call it " The Sky House". The home is conveniently situated between wine country (NAPA and Sonoma) and San Francisco (23 miles away). Muir Woods, Stinson Beach , and Sausalito are also a short drive away. Surrounded by hundreds of acres of Marin County 'open land', our driveway leads to walking trails with 360 views. The house has 3 levels: upstairs is the Master bedroom suite(king), there is a guest room(queen) and bathroom on the main level, and another large bedroom(king) and bathroom on the lower level with easy access to the hot tub on the lower level deck. The kitchen is newly renovated, and oversees a stunning garden with fruit trees that will be bearing fruit in the summer months. In addition there are two separate office spaces for those working at home. This house is perfect for someone who is renovating their own home or is looking to spend time in the summer experiencing the wonders of the San Francisco Bay Area. The property is only available for 30 days minimum and offers discounts for long term summer rental (July-September).
